NVIDIA’s AGX Thor dev kit delivers substantial AI power for robotics.
NVIDIA has been a leader in the AI and machine learning space, enabling breakthroughs in autonomous vehicles, robotics, and edge computing.
Their Jetson series of edge AI developer kits is particularly notable here, which has gained global recognition for combining compact form factors with high performance and energy efficiency, making it a go-to choice for robotics and embedded AI applications.
The launch of the Jetson AGX Thor builds on this momentum by bringing server-class AI performance to real-time robotics and advanced edge AI, setting a new benchmark for physical AI computing.
The Jetson AGX Thor is a developer kit powered by the new Jetson T5000 module. The module integrates a 2560-core Blackwell GPU, a multi-core Arm CPU, and up to 128 GB of LPDDR5x memory, enabling the processing of high-speed AI workloads.
It includes 2070 FP4 TFLOPS AI performance, supporting demanding robotics and edge AI applications. The CPU, GPU, and memory combination ensures real-time processing and efficient inference.
The Jetson AGX Thor is designed for autonomous machines, humanoid robots, and physical AI tasks. It supports a wide range of generative AI models, from vision-language-action models (VLAs) like NVIDIA Isaac GR00T N1 to popular large language models (LLMs) and vision-language models (VLMs), enabling advanced reasoning and physical AI applications.
Moreover, it works seamlessly with NVIDIA Holoscan to support sensor-intensive applications, such as medical imaging, by combining real-time sensor data with low-latency AI processing for responsive and precise performance.
Compared to Jetson AGX Orin, AGX Thor offers 7.5x higher AI compute performance and 3.5x better energy efficiency, making it suitable for complex applications without excessive power demands.
